WWE developmental talent Lina Fanene and Dwayne "The Rock" Johnson's mother, Ata Johnson, were struck head-on by a drunk driver earlier this month and survived.
"My mom & cousin @linafanene were struck head on by a drunk driver this week - they lived," Johnson said on Instagram. "First reaction is to find the person who did this and do unrelenting harm to them. But then you realize the most important thing is my family lived thru this and we can hug each other that much tighter these days. Hug your own family tighter today and be grateful you can tell them you love them. #BearHugsAndGratitude #100PercentPreventable #ChoicesMatter."
Fanene suffered an arm injury from the accident and her Twitter account indicates that she went underwent surgery—Johnson paid a visit to Fanene at the hospital.

Three days earlier, Fanene posted a photo of herself and Johnson's mother riding a car together to a function.
Fanene is a 31-year-old former college basketball player from California who WWE signed to a developmental contract earlier this year. Her uncle is WWE Hall of Famer High Chief Peter Maivia, the maternal grandfather of Johnson.
